Foros del Web » Programando para Internet » PHP »

Captura de datos de un select

Estas en el tema de Captura de datos de un select en el foro de PHP en Foros del Web. Hola: Estoy capturando informacion en un formulario en PHP, en el formulario tengo varios campos, areas de texto y dos listas (lista1 y lista2). El ...
  #1 (permalink)  
Antiguo 21/11/2007, 19:40
 
Fecha de Ingreso: noviembre-2007
Mensajes: 1
Antigüedad: 16 años, 5 meses
Puntos: 0
Captura de datos de un select

Hola: Estoy capturando informacion en un formulario en PHP, en el formulario tengo varios campos, areas de texto y dos listas (lista1 y lista2). El problema es que al pasar los datos de la lista1 a la lista2, y mostrar los datos de la lista2 no sale nada. El codigo que tengo es el siguiente:

- Este es parte del codigo del formulario:

<table align="center" width="450" border="0">
<tr>
<td><div align="center" class="Estilo7"><strong>Parametros Actuales</strong></div></td>
<td>&nbsp;</td>
<td><div align="center" class="Estilo8">Parámetros de la Variable</div></td>
</tr>
<tr>
<td>
<select name="lista1" size="7">
<?php $parametro->consultar3(); ?>
</select>
</td>
<td><input name="adicionar" type="button" value="&gt;&gt;" onClick="pasar_der()"><br><br>
<input name="borrar" type="button" value="&lt;&lt;" onClick="pasar_izq()"></td>
<td><select name="lista2" size="7" ></select></td>
</tr>
<tr>
<td align="center"><br><br><input type="submit" name="Submit" value="CREAR" style="color:#FF9900 " ></td>
<td>&nbsp;</td>
<td align="center"><br><br><input type="submit" name="Submit" value="CANCELAR" style="color:#FF9900 " onClick="location.href='crear_variables_propias.ph p'"></td>
</tr>
</table>

- Este es el codigo del archivo donde estoy capturando los datos:

echo "Parametro: ".$_POST["lista2"];

$propia->crearvarpropia($_POST["fecha"], $_POST["nombrevar"], $_POST["descrip"], $_POST["consulta"], $_POST["lista2"]);

Y este es el archivo de la función donde estoy grabando:
function crearvarpropia($fecha, $var_nom, $descrip, $consulta, $par)
{

$bd = new clsbd();
$var_id = $bd->getConsecutivo("variables","var_id");

$sql="select var_nombre from variables where var_nombre='$var_nom'";
$Rs = $bd->getRs($sql);

if ($Rs->fields[0]=='')
{
$sql3 = "insert into variable_propia values('', '', '".$consulta."','".$par."', '".$var_id."')";
$sql2 = "insert into variables values('".$var_id."', 1, '".$fecha."','".$var_nom."', '".$descrip."','','')";
?>
<script language="javascript">
alert('Variable Registrada');
</script>
<?php
$bd->ejecutar($sql3);
$bd->ejecutar($sql2);
return true;
}
else {?>
<script language="javascript">
alert('Nombre de la Variable ya existe');
</script>
<?php }

}
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 00:41.